This page aggregates historical news coverage for Spanish Mountain Gold Ltd. as it relates to the former U.S. OTCQB symbol SPAZF. The company’s own releases describe Spanish Mountain Gold as a mineral exploration and development company focused on advancing its 100%-owned Spanish Mountain Gold Project in the Cariboo Gold Corridor, British Columbia, within the gold ore mining sector.
News linked to SPAZF covers several recurring themes. A major focus is on exploration and drilling updates at the Spanish Mountain Gold Project, including results from NQ-sized diamond drill programs, step-out holes, and work in zones such as the Slipper Zone, K Zone, and the Phoenix Target. Releases detail intervals of gold mineralization, interpretations of structural controls like north–south faults, and indications that certain mineralized units remain open at depth and along strike.
Another key category is project optimization and technical studies. Spanish Mountain Gold reports work on a new Mineral Resource Estimate and a new Preliminary Economic Assessment, supported by an integrated Whittle Enterprise Optimization, updated geological models, metallurgical testing (including coarse ore flotation and ore sorting studies), and engineering reviews of tailings, water, and waste management concepts.
Investors will also find capital markets and corporate communications news, such as brokered private placements, the company’s listing on the OTCQB Venture Market, the subsequent symbol change from SPAZF to SPAUF, and engagements with firms providing media, marketing, and investor relations services.
For readers researching SPAZF, this news stream offers a historical view of how Spanish Mountain Gold has described the evolution of its flagship project, its technical work programs, and its efforts to position the project within the gold ore mining sector.
Spanish Mountain Gold has announced a partnership with technology group ANDRITZ and BC Hydro to lower the carbon intensity of its forthcoming Spanish Mountain Gold project in the Cariboo Gold Corridor, BC, Canada. The collaboration aims to create Canada's most sustainable gold mine using ANDRITZ's IDEAS simulation software for process optimization, energy management, and operator training. This initiative is designed to redefine mining's approach to energy generation and environmental responsibility. The project will also focus on local employment opportunities by using simulation technology to train local operators.
